Achieving customer service excellence is crucial for the success of your shuttle bus business. Satisfied customers are more likely to become repeat clients and recommend your service to others. Here's how you can reach customer service excellence for your shuttle bus business:

1. Professional and Friendly Staff:
- Hire drivers and staff members who are courteous, friendly, and professional. They are the face of your business and their attitude greatly influences customer experience.

2. Punctuality:
- Ensure your shuttle buses run on time. Timeliness is vital, especially for airport transfers or scheduled routes. Delays can inconvenience passengers and harm your reputation.

3. Cleanliness and Maintenance:
- Keep your buses clean and well-maintained. A tidy and well-maintained bus creates a positive impression and enhances the overall travel experience.

4. Comfortable Seating and Amenities:
- Provide comfortable seating and necessary amenities such as air conditioning, Wi-Fi, power outlets, and reading lights. Comfortable passengers are happy passengers.

5. Accessibility:
- Ensure your buses are accessible to all passengers, including those with disabilities. Implement features like wheelchair ramps and designated spaces for wheelchair users.

6. Clear Communication:
- Maintain clear communication channels. Provide accurate and updated information about schedules, routes, and any potential delays. Clear communication builds trust.

7. Customer Feedback:
- Encourage customers to provide feedback after their journeys. Use surveys, online reviews, or suggestion boxes to gather opinions. Act on constructive feedback to improve your service.

8. Problem Resolution:
- Address customer issues promptly and effectively. Train your staff to handle complaints professionally. A quick and satisfactory resolution can turn a negative experience into a positive one.

9. Personalized Service:
- Personalize the customer experience where possible. Greet passengers by name, especially if you have regular clients. Personalization shows that you value their business.

10. Safety First:
- Prioritize passenger safety. Ensure seat belts are functional, drivers are well-trained, and all safety protocols are followed. Passengers should feel secure during their journey.

11. Employee Training:
- Invest in training programs for your staff, especially drivers and customer service representatives. Training should cover customer interactions, safety procedures, and conflict resolution.

12. Consistent Branding:
- Maintain consistent branding across all customer touchpoints, including your website, social media, and physical buses. A cohesive brand image instills confidence in your service.

13. Customer Loyalty Programs:
- Consider implementing loyalty programs to reward repeat customers. Discounts, exclusive offers, or priority bookings can incentivize customer loyalty.

14. Community Engagement:
- Engage with the local community. Sponsor local events, support charities, or participate in community initiatives. Positive community engagement can enhance your brand’s reputation.

15. Continuous Improvement:
- Regularly evaluate customer service processes and seek areas for improvement. Stay updated with industry best practices and incorporate them into your service model.

By consistently focusing on these aspects, you can create a customer-centric approach that leads to customer service excellence. Happy and satisfied customers not only become loyal patrons but also act as brand ambassadors, promoting your shuttle bus business through positive word-of-mouth.
